What are the responsibilities and job description for the Swim Lesson Manager position at CHAMPAIGN PARK DISTRICT?
Job Details
Description
Summary
The Swim Lesson Manager is responsible for swim lessons at Sholem Aquatic Center or any other Champaign Park District aquatic facility.
Qualifications
- Must be at least 19 years of age
- Ability to plan, organize, and manage swim lessons
- Ability to effectively communicate with the public and staff and work cooperatively and harmoniously with people in an enthusiastic manner
- Previous experience teaching swim lessons
- Experience in programming and management
- Organizational and administrative experience
- Ability to plan swim lessons and maintain accurate records
- Creative and Engaging teaching methods
- Ability to assess skills and provide feedback
Supervision
The Swim Lesson Manager reports to the Aquatics Manager.
Essential Functions
- Follow all Champaign Park District safety policies and perform all work in a manner that ensures the safety of oneself, the public, fellow employees.
- Demonstrate a high level of professionalism and discretion in all interactions, including maintaining strict confidentiality regarding staff information, communications from supervisors, and conversations with parents or patrons. Uphold the Park District’s policies and standards for data privacy and confidentiality at all times.
- Keep accurate records of daily swim lesson attendance to ensure organized tracking of participant progress.
- Interview, hire, train, schedule, and supervise staff, also fulfilling payroll requirements efficiently.
- Maintain accurate records of swim lesson classes and participants, ensuring meticulous documentation.
- Answer questions and promptly return phone calls and emails from participants and others regarding swim lessons, demonstrating timely and effective communication.
- Provide general supervision of swim lessons, including participant and instructor attendance, class formats and content, and assessing teacher skills and abilities.
- Report any concerns to the Aquatics Manager immediately, ensuring timely resolution of issues.
- Complete all assigned work as scheduled within the designated hours, promoting efficiency in job responsibilities.
- Wear the assigned Champaign Park District uniform during all working hours, maintaining a professional appearance.
- Contribute to facility upkeep as needed, ensuring a clean and organized environment.
- Assist with the general organization and upkeep of lesson equipment, promoting an efficient and well-prepared learning environment.
- Comply with equal opportunity and harassment laws, policies and procedures.
- Other duties as assigned.
Physical Considerations
- Must be available to work nights and weekends.
- Swim Lesson Managers should be physically prepared to handle emergency situations, providing guidance and support to instructors and participants.
- May be exposed to pool and cleaning chemicals.
Environmental Considerations
- Awareness of the pool environment, including water conditions, temperature, and safety measures.
- Conducting outdoor lessons, Swim Lesson Managers should adapt to varying weather conditions, ensuring participant safety and comfort.
- May work in extreme heat and humidity.
- May be expected to deal with a variety of air and water temperatures and changing weather conditions.
